Creamy Garlic Chicken Bowls Recipe
Introduction
Creamy Garlic Chicken Bowls are a comforting and flavorful meal that come together quickly on a weeknight. Tender chicken cooked in a rich, garlicky sauce is served over rice with fresh vegetables for a balanced and satisfying dish.

Ingredients
- 2 lbs bo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into 1-inch cubes
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- 1/2 teaspoon paprika
- 1/4 teaspoon dried thyme
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 2 tablespoons butter
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 cup chicken broth
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ional)
- 1 tablespoon chopped fresh parsley, for garnish
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 4 cups cooked rice (white, brown, or cauliflower rice)
- 1 cup steamed broccoli florets
- 1 cup sliced cherry tomatoes
- Lemon wedges, for serving (optional)
Instructions
- Step 1: In a large bowl, combine the cubed chicken with olive oil,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, dried thyme, salt, and pepper. Toss to evenly coat the chicken.
- Step 2: Heat a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add the seasoned chicken in a single layer, avoiding overcrowding. Cook for 5-7 minutes until cooked through and lightly browned. Remove chicken and set aside.
- Step 3: In the same skillet, melt butter over medium heat. Add minced garlic and cook for 1-2 minutes until fragrant, being careful not to burn it.
- Step 4: Pour in chicken broth and bring to a simmer. Let it cook for 2-3 minutes to reduce slightly.
- Step 5: Reduce heat to low and stir in heavy cream. Simmer gently for 3-5 minutes until the sauce begins to thicken, avoiding boiling.
- Step 6: Stir in grated Parmesan cheese and red pepper flakes if using. Mix until cheese melts and sauce is smooth.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Step 7: Return the cooked chicken to the skillet. Toss to coat evenly with the creamy sauce, and let it warm through for a few minutes.
- Step 8: Remove from heat and stir in chopped fresh parsley.
- Step 9: Divide cooked rice evenly among four bowls.
- Step 10: Top each bowl with a generous portion of creamy garlic chicken.
- Step 11: Arrange steamed broccoli florets and sliced cherry tomatoes around the chicken in each bowl.
- Step 12: Garnish with extra fresh parsley and serve immediately.
- Step 13: Optional: Serve with lemon wedges for squeezing over the dish to add brightness.
Tips & Variations
- For a lighter version, substitute half-and-half for heavy cream or use cauliflower rice to reduce carbs.
- Add mushrooms or spinach to the sauce for extra veggies and flavor.
- If you prefer a spicier dish, increase the red pepper flakes or add a dash of hot sauce to the sauce.
- Use fresh garlic instead of garlic powder for a more intense garlic flavor in the seasoning step.
Storage
Store leftover creamy garlic chicken and rice separately in airtight containers in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at gently in a skillet or microwave, adding a splash of chicken broth or cream to loosen the sauce if it thickens.

FAQs
Can I use other cuts of chicken?
Yes, boneless skinless thighs or even pre-cooked rotisserie chicken can work well. Adjust cooking times accordingly for larger pieces.
Is this recipe freezer-friendly?
The chicken and sauce can be frozen separately from the rice. Thaw in the fridge overnight and reheat slowly on the stovetop to preserve creaminess.
